Question:  Every time I open an Excel file or start a new Excel workbook, two files automatically pop up. How can I get rid of these files, as it is very annoying to have to close these each time.

Answer: For some reason, the files were placed or saved into an obscure Excel startup folder (user’s nameappdataroamingmicrosoftexcelxstart) on the desktop which automatically starts these files when opening Excel. When these files were deleted, Excel opened normally.
